Anyse is a girl's name. In 1984 it was given to 5 babies in France. It was given to fewer than five babies in the most recent year of published US data.
- Peaked in France in 1943, when 5 babies were given the name.
- It has largely dropped out of use in France.
- First appears in birth records in 1943.

How popular is Anyse?
In 1984, Anyse was given to 5 babies in France. It was given to fewer than five babies in the most recent year of published US data.
French counts are rounded to the nearest five and nothing below five is published, so these figures show the shape of the name's use rather than an exact tally. Data & sources.
